Bat Cave Hollow is a valley in eastern Oregon County in the Ozarks of southern Missouri. [1]

The intermittent stream in Bat Cave Hollow [2] has headwaters at 36°42′36″N91°17′13″W / 36.71000°N 91.28694°W / 36.71000; -91.28694 and its confluence with the Eleven Point River is at 36°40′59″N91°11′50″W / 36.68306°N 91.19722°W / 36.68306; -91.19722 . [1]

Bat Cave Hollow was named for Bat Cave which lies on the south bank of the stream [2] and hosted a bat colony. [3]
